We are currently recruiting for an enthusiastic and organised Activities & Events Officer to work at Kirklees College. You will be responsible for the HEFCE funded HEART NCOP project and will report dually to the College and the HEART NCOP Project Manager.

HEART is a partnership of 12 Higher Education providers and is the Higher Education Funding Council for England's (HEFCE) formally recognised Single Point of Contact in West Yorkshire.

The National Collaborative Outreach Programme (NCOP) seeks to identify and address issues around progression to higher education for young people living in areas where progression is low overall, and particularly low when GCSE attainment is taken into account.

The role will require you to work collaboratively with our 12 Higher Education providers across West Yorkshire, as well as with partner schools/academies/colleges across our target wards.

The main aim of your role is to champion and contribute to the successful delivery of activities and events to achieve an up-lift in progression to higher education.
